National traders supplies ceramic fiber rope manufactured in India. The rope is produced from aluminium‑silicate fibres that are woven or braided into flexible cords. It is marketed as capable of withstanding extreme temperatures while providing electrical insulation. The product is shipped in bulk packs or on pallets, with packaging options such as PE film.
Typical ceramic fibre rope contains 60‑70 % Al₂O₃ and 30‑40 % SiO₂, giving it low thermal conductivity and chemical resistance. Standard grades achieve tensile strengths of 15‑25 N/mm² and can operate continuously up to 1500 °C. The rope’s flexibility is maintained by a controlled fibre diameter of 3‑6 mm, a common range for high‑temperature sealing applications. Suppliers often coat the rope with a thin silica layer to improve abrasion resistance, which is a recognised industry practice.
Primary users are furnace seal manufacturers, kiln installers and power‑plant maintenance crews needing durable high‑temperature insulation. Importers should first verify that the rope’s declared temperature rating, fibre composition and diameter meet the technical requirements of their application. Request a material‑analysis report and, if possible, a sample to test for thermal stability and tensile performance before committing to a full purchase. This step helps avoid mismatches that could affect furnace sealing efficiency.
Shipping arrangements, including Incoterms such as FOB or CIF, expected lead times and the preferred payment method (usually L/C or T/T), need to be settled directly with National traders. Clarify whether the rope will be delivered on pallets or in bulk drums, and confirm container loading plans to prevent unexpected freight costs. Early agreement on these logistics reduces the risk of delays at the port of entry.
Quality control should include an independent inspection of fibre diameter, tensile strength and chemical‑resistance compliance. Ask the supplier for ISO test certificates, thermal‑conductivity data and any third‑party audit reports. Providing a detailed inspection protocol and obtaining the relevant documentation before shipment will streamline customs clearance and ensure the product meets the buyer’s specifications.
